Assistant Construction Project Manager

Robert Half

Job Description

Job Description

We are looking for an Assistant Project Manager to support construction operations and help keep projects organized, on schedule, and financially aligned in Howell, New Jersey. This role partners closely with project leadership, subcontractors, and internal support teams to manage bidding, documentation, approvals, and payment coordination throughout the project lifecycle. The ideal candidate brings strong administrative and construction-related coordination experience, with the ability to track details across drawings, schedules, and project records.

Responsibilities:

• Examine architectural drawings, engineering documents, finish selections, and specifications to prepare and distribute bid invitations to trade partners and subcontractors.

• Gather pricing submissions, compare scope coverage across vendors, and organize bid analyses to support informed award decisions.

• Develop and maintain bid packages, project budgets, and timeline updates to keep preconstruction and active work aligned with project goals.

• Coordinate permitting, insurance documentation, and site safety requirements with the compliance team to help maintain project readiness.

• Manage material and finish sample reviews while tracking client feedback and approvals to keep selections moving forward.

• Partner with the onsite Project Manager to maintain consistent communication, record daily activity, follow up on outstanding items, and monitor progress in Procore.

• Keep project files current in Procore by organizing plans, submittals, and shop drawings so teams can access accurate documentation.

• Prepare purchase orders and change order documentation, ensuring revisions are clearly recorded and communicated.

• Work with accounting staff on invoice processing, payment timing, and the preparation of payment request documentation.

• At least 1 year of experience supporting construction projects, project coordination, or a related administrative function.

• Familiarity with reviewing construction drawings, specifications, and project documentation.

• Experience assisting with procurement activities, including preparing RFP materials and tracking proposal responses.

• Ability to organize budgets, schedules, logs, and project records with strong attention to detail.

• Working knowledge of Procore or similar construction management software.

• Strong communication skills for coordinating with project managers, subcontractors, clients, compliance, and accounting teams.

• Ability to manage multiple priorities and follow through on deadlines in a fast-paced project environment.
